EDS markers
Obverse
Heavy SE die scratch coming from bottom of 6 in date. SSW die scratches through 19 in date. N/S die scratches through TY in LIBERTY. N/S die scratches behind hair. Reverse is EMDS.
Reverse
E/W die scratches through STA in STATES. Light E/W die scratches through motto. Heavy E/W die scratch from back of E in CENT. Light E/W die scratches through ONE CENT.
MDS markers
Obverse
SE die scratch from 6 in date is worn. Die scratches through 19 in date are worn. N/S die scratches through TY in LIBERTY are worn compared to EDS. Reverse is MDS
Reverse
E/W die scratches through UNUM. E?W die scratches through ONE CENT are almost completely worn away. Heavy die scratch from back of E in CENT is just barely visible.
